For Hyundai vehicles, there isn’t a single universal torque value for lug nuts. The exact specification depends on model, year, and wheel type. In general, most Hyundai passenger cars use about 80–100 ft-lbs (108–135 Nm), but you should verify the precise figure for your specific vehicle from official sources.
Understanding why the spec varies
Torque requirements depend on factors such as wheel size, bolt pattern, stud material, and wheel design. Hyundai publishes model-specific torque values in owner manuals, door jamb placards, and service literature. Using the correct value helps ensure the wheel is properly seated and safe to drive.

Common torque ranges you may encounter
Here are typical ranges that appear across Hyundai models. This is a general guide; always confirm the exact figure for your vehicle.
- Passenger cars (compact to midsize): 80–100 ft-lbs (108–135 Nm)
- SUVs and crossovers: 90–110 ft-lbs (122–149 Nm)
- Heavy-duty or performance-oriented wheels (where specified): up to 110–125 ft-lbs (149–170 Nm)
Individual models may vary, so the exact number on your sticker or manual should always take precedence over these ranges.
How to tighten lug nuts correctly
Using the right procedure protects studs and wheels and ensures even seating. Follow these steps in order:
- Park on a level surface and let wheels cool before starting work.
- Inspect lug nuts, studs, and the wheel for damage; clean threads if needed.
- Use the correct lug nuts for the wheel and ensure proper thread engagement.
- Hand-tighten all lug nuts in a star/criss-cross pattern to seat the wheel evenly.
- Torque gradually to the specified value, tightening in small increments in the same star pattern.
- Do not use an impact wrench to “finish” the torque beyond the specified value; use a calibrated torque wrench instead.
- After installation, re-check torques after 50–100 miles (80–160 km) of driving to account for seating.
Following these steps helps prevent wheel loosening, rotor warping, or stud fatigue.
